gaspo1@fastwebnet.it wrote: >GASPOFWIPV6LAB# uname -a >FreeBSD GASPOFWIPV6LAB 4.9-RELEASE FreeBSD 4.9-RELEASE #0: Thu Jan 1 08:04:10 >CET 2004 root@GASPOTB:/usr/src/sys/compile/GASPO i386 > >i have install from pkg_add the packages: >apache-1.3.28 >mysql-client-4.0.15 >PHP >---error-- >when i do : >apachectl start >usr/local/sbin/apachectl start: httpd could not be started >---------- >so,i have test also to compile httpd on my fbsd from apache.org, >and if i compile it without modules apache start,if i compile with all modules >like php cgi,apache cannot be start,the only error is:(var log) >[Tue Jan 6 20:25:56 2004] [alert] mod_unique_id: unable to gethostbyname("GASPOFWIPV6LAB") >any suggest? > > Well, that is a DNS type issue. Give your host a name either in DNS or /etc/resolv.conf, and try again. Or, disable mod_unique_id. I would hesitate in saying that this will fix your problem, though; that's just an "alert". Perhaps something else is wrong as well. I generally prefer to install apache/PHP/MySQL from the ports tree, SQL first, PHP last.
